Yawl

A yawl is a sailing craft[?] similar to a sloop with an additional mizzen mast[?] behind the main mast. This holds a small triangular sail. The yawl is often confused with a ketch but the ketch has the mizzen mast forward of the rudder post whereas the mizzen on a yawl is aft of the rudder post. The yawl has generally fallen out of favor.
